Harvesting atmospheric water to cool down PV panels

Share

Scientists from Saudi Arabia’s King Abdullah University of Science and Technology have developed a cooling solution for photovoltaic panels that uses a sorption-based atmospheric water harvester (AWH).

The device, which can be placed on the back of commercials PV panels, collects atmospheric water during the evening and at night. The collected water is then vaporized and released during the day using waste heat from the PV panel as energy source. The evaporation of the water in turn takes away a significant portion of heat from the panel itself and lower its temperature.
